This software uses the Image Source Method and the Ray Tracing Method.

The ODEON software considers geometry and the acoustic properties of the surfaces. And year by year the developers continue to increase the quality and the speed of calculations. ODEON is used for the calculations since 1984, its development is made at the Denmark Technical University (DTU). But, since recent times, the mentioned software environment developed a possibility to model the halls with the loudspeakers system, and the data base of the characteristics of the equipment for the electric insonation is amended gradually. The software ODEON was initially developed and used to model the premises with the natural acoustics only.
